Headlight problem

2001 Jeep Grand Cherokee, 100,500 miles, 4.0L--Right low beam headlight does not work. High beam does. Both work on the left side. Checked fuses, changed the bulb, checked wiring not finding a problem. What am I missing??

Did you get power when you gecked the wiring!
Should be 3 wires at the bulb with low beam on only 1 should be hot...If you get power at the light the ground is no good, check again!
